    This is a miniature sized Maxillaria species that grows in cool to warm, wet to seasonally dry forests in South America. I keep it pretty moist at all times, but not soaking wet. It seems to do well for me in intermediate conditions with constant airflow. The flower is about the size of a pencil eraser.
